The main objectives of the Molecular Modeling and Bioinformatics Sector are:
— Conducting fundamental and applied research in the field of immunology, virology, biophysics, bioinformatics, molecular modeling and related disciplines.
— Molecular modeling. Study of the mechanism of action of various chemical structures (small molecules and synthetic oligomers) that have demonstrated antiviral activity, computer design of their modifications in order to enhance the latter. Search for new structures with antiviral activity, both among small molecules and among natural and synthetic oligomers. Modeling of metabolic pathways associated with the formation of various viruses in cells.
— Molecular modeling of the interactions of immune molecules, structural modeling of the immunological synapse and the mechanisms of immune checkpoint functioning
— Bioinformatics and computer-aided design of drugs with antitumor and antiviral activity.
